What can a psychiatrist do for me?
A psychiatrist is a licensed medical professional that specializes in the diagnosis, treatment, and management of mental illnesses and psychological problems. Psychiatrists are not only trained to diagnose and manage mental disorders, but also provide psychotherapy. Certain specializations within psychiatry require additional years of training and qualification. Within the profession, each psychiatrist has specific areas of interest and specialization and has the skills to provide treatment from multiple approaches.

Will my treatment be kept confidential?
We will not reveal any information to any third parties unless you have signed the Authorization to Disclose Information form. If we believe that a child, elderly, or disabled person is being abused, we must file a report with the appropriate state agency. In some instances, we must report past physical or sexual abuse of minors.
